Willy’s is a fair choice for BBQ if you’re passing through Franklin. The service was excellent, and the choice is good. We had a pulled pork plate(huge!) and a half slab of ribs. The pulled(not chopped) pork was missing the smoke — no red smoke ring, and barely noticeable smoke flavor. It was slightly drier than I prefer, but no marks off for that. The half slab of ribs was very good — nice smoke, and moist and tender. Lots of clean bones at the end of the meal. The usual side dishes were in attendance here, with the addition of «squash puppies» — hush puppies with yellow squash. These were very good, and the slaw was also nicely seasoned. The fries were thin and slightly crunchy. The sweet potato was baked to perfection, and served with butter and brown sugar. The sauces on the table include a sweet sauce and a tangy sauce. The sweet sauce has flavors reminiscent of Heinz 57, and the tangy sauce was a standard BBQ sauce with nice spice. They also have a(very) hot sauce available, as well as Carolina mustard and vinegar sauces. In all, Willy’s was worth another trip, but I’ll first look for an alternative spot in Franklin or surrounding areas when I’m cruising by on 441.
